Cracked foundation repair services involve identifying and addressing issues related to structural damage in the foundation of a property. These services typically include thorough inspections to assess the extent of the damage, followed by the implementation of appropriate repair methods. Common techniques may involve underpinning, piering, or installing foundation supports to stabilize the structure and prevent further deterioration. The goal is to restore the foundation’s integrity, ensuring the stability of the entire building.
Such services are essential for resolving problems caused by soil movement, water damage, or settling that can compromise a foundation’s stability. Signs indicating the need for foundation repair include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ven flooring, sticking doors or windows, and gaps around windows or door frames. Addressing these issues promptly can help prevent more extensive damage, such as structural failure or costly repairs to other parts of the property.

Foundation Repair Costs - Typically, foundation repair services range from $2,000 to $7,500, depending on the extent of damage. Minor repairs may be closer to $2,000, while more extensive work can exceed $7,500. Costs vary based on the size and severity of the foundation issues.
Factors Affecting Price - The cost of foundation repair depends on factors such as the type of repair needed, soil conditions, and property size. For example, pier and beam repairs might cost around $3,000, whereas basement wall stabilization could be $5,000 or more. Local pros can provide estimates based on specific conditions.
Material and Method Costs - Different repair methods, like epoxy injections or underpinning, influence the overall price. Epoxy injections may cost between $1,000 and $3,000, while underpinning can range from $4,000 to $10,000. Material choices and repair techniques impact the final cost.
Additional Expenses - Additional costs may include permits, foundation inspections, or excavation, which can add $500 to $2,000 to the total. These expenses vary depending on project scope and local regulations. Contact local service providers for tailored estimates.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are common signs of a cracked foundation? Signs include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ven or sloping floors, doors or windows that don't close properly, and gaps around window frames or doorways.
How do professionals typically repair a cracked foundation? Repair methods may involve epoxy injections, underpinning, or installing wall supports, depending on the severity and type of crack.
Can foundation cracks be prevented? While some cracks are unavoidable, proper drainage, maintaining soil moisture levels, and addressing minor issues early can help reduce the risk of significant damage.
How long does foundation crack repair usually take? Repair duration varies based on the extent of damage but generally ranges from a few hours to several days.
Is foundation repair necessary for all cracks? Not all cracks require repair; a professional evaluation can determine if a crack is structural or cosmetic and if repair is needed.
